Woodpecker / Aaron Carr.

Carr, Aaron, (author.).

Summary:

"Did you know that a woodpecker has a very long tongue? A woodpecker uses its tongue to reach food in small holes. Find out more in Woodpecker, one of the titles in the Backyard Animals series"--Amazon.
